About this study
The Condition & The Study
Cardiovascular research helps investigators study potential new methods of preventing, monitoring, or managing heart-related conditions.
What Participation May Include :
- Cardiovascular and general health assessments
- Laboratory tests, ECGs, or other protocol-required testing
- Scheduled monitoring by the study doctor and research team
